Typical Variety Of Sessions



Consider the normal variety of sessions needed for cold laser treatment based upon your problem's seriousness and treatment feedback. Typically, for intense conditions like sprains or strains, you might need in between 6 to 12 sessions to experience substantial alleviation. Chronic problems such as arthritis or neuropathy could call for a much more extended therapy strategy, commonly varying from 10 to 30 sessions.
